WebStealing in the Classroom. Students steal for a variety of reasons. Some steal simply because they want an item and haven't developed the impulse control to curb their behavior. Others steal to express unhappiness or distress, or to get back at someone they believe has wronged them. Still others steal to gain status with their peers or to get ... It’s because you love them and see them as a valuable member of the family that you want to help … chipstead mapWebA child’s true understanding of the concept of stealing usually occurs between the ages of five and seven. By this time, children can understand the idea of ownership and realize that taking things that belong to others is wrong.
